Match backgroundPFC Ludogorets Razgrad embark on a UEFA Champions League group stage campaign for only the second time andbegin with a visit to FC Basel 1893, opponents they also met two years ago.

Previous meetings• Ludogorets made history in 2014/15 when full-back Yordan Minev's goal in added time secured a 1-0 home winagainst Basel – the first success for any Bulgarian side in the UEFA Champions League group stage. Geoffroy SereyDie was sent off for the visitors with 18 minutes gone.

• The timing of Ludogorets' goal should not have been a surprise. Seven of their goals in the UEFA ChampionsLeague including qualifiers have come after the 85th minute, including extra time.

• The Swiss side turned that round with a 4-0 home victory two weeks later, 17-year-old Breel Embolo, DerlisGonzález, Shkelzen Gashi and Marek Suchý all on the scoresheet. It helped them finish second in Group B whileLudogorets ended fourth.

• The teams also met the previous season when Basel came out on top in the UEFA Champions League play-offs,winning 4-2 away and 2-0 at home. Ludogorets have conceded more goals in the UEFA Champions League againstBasel than against any other opponents – ten.

Match backgroundBasel• The Swiss champions are in their seventh campaign. Two seasons ago, in addition to the win against Ludogorets,they also beat Liverpool FC 1-0 at home but went down by the same score there against Real Madrid CF.

• In the round of 16 a 1-1 home draw with FC Porto was followed by a 4-0 away defeat. They have lost just three oftheir 19 home games in UEFA competition since the start of 2013/14.

• Basel posted back-to-back victories against PFC CSKA Sofia in the 2009/10 UEFA Europa League group stage –winning 2-0 at the Natsionalen Stadion Vasil Levski on 22 October 2009 before a 3-1 home triumph.

Ludogorets• After winning the Bulgarian title for the fifth season in a row, Ludogorets scored 15 goals in the qualifying campaignto book their return to the group stage.

• They first beat FK Mladost Podgorica 2-0 at home and 3-0 away. Against FK Crvena zvezda they followed a 2-2draw at home with a 4-2 extra-time win away. Wanderson scored three of the goals in the away leg.

• In the play-offs a 2-0 home win over FC Viktoria Plzeň set up a 4-2 aggregate victory.

• Two years ago Ludogorets lost all three away games, conceding four goals without reply against Real Madrid. Apartfrom the win against Basel, they picked up only one other point, in a 2-2 draw at home to Liverpool.

Coach and player links• Bulgarian Football Union president Borislav Mihaylov, who made 102 appearances for his country, played for FCZürich in 1998/99 alongside Urs Fischer.

• Vladislav Stoyanov and Yordan Minev played in Bulgaria's 1-0 defeat against Marek Suchý's Czech Republic in a2014 FIFA World Cup qualifier in Sofia in October 2013.

Match factsBasel• Basel have won eight games out of eight this season, seven of them in the league where they have opened up anine-point gap at the summit.

• Basel have scored at least three goals in all seven of their league outings this season, registering 24 goals in all.

• Andraž Šporar, out for more than six months with a foot injury, marked his comeback with a goal in a 3-2 friendlydefeat by FC Wohlen on 31 August. Geoffroy Serey Dié also returned from injury.

• Marc Janko scored in Austria's 2-1 FIFA World Cup qualifying win in Georgia on 5 September. It was his 27thinternational goal, lifting him to joint fifth in Austria's all-time ranking.

• Manuel Akanji has been absent since suffering a knee injury in training in March.

Ludogorets• Ludogorets have used 27 players in five league games this season.

• Only Júnior Quixadá has features in all five of those matches.

• Claudiu Keșerü suffered a fractured cheekbone in Romania's 1-1 draw against Montenegro in FIFA World Cupqualifying on 4 September. He is expected to play wearing a protective mask against Basel.

• Keșerü, Ludogorets' top scorer last season, has scored in each of his last three games for the club.

• Playmaker Marcelinho scored his second goal for Bulgaria during their thrilling 4-3 win against Luxembourg in WorldCup qualifying on 6 September. Vladislav Stoyanov, on his 16th international appearance, conceded three goals forthe first time in Bulgaria colours.

• Milan Borjan (Canada), Cosmin Moţi (Romania) and Svetoslav Dyakov (Bulgaria) were also on international duty lastweek.

Head coachUrs FischerDate of birth: 20 February 1966Nationality: SwissPlaying career: FC Zürich (twice), FC St Gallen Coaching career: FC Zürich (youth and U21s head coach, assistant and head first-team coach), FC Thun, FC Basel1893

• Fischer spent his playing career as a defender for Zürich and St Gallen. Though he won four senior caps forSwitzerland, his greatest achievement was arguably winning the Swiss Cup with Zürich in 2000. He made 545 Swisstop-flight appearances before retiring in 2003.

• Fischer's first achievement as a coach came at Zürich, where he worked his way up from the youth ranks to the topjob. He took over the first team in 2010 and steered them to the brink of the title in his maiden season.

• Zürich finished only three points behind Basel in Fischer's debut campaign, a 2-2 draw against his future employerswith three games remaining proving crucial.

• Fischer and Zürich parted ways in 2012. He then had a nine-month break before joining Thun, whom he guided intothe top half of the table despite a limited budget.

• His success prompted Basel to come calling when seeking a replacement for Paulo Sousa in 2015. Fischer ledBasel to the Swiss Super League title – and automatic UEFA Champions League qualification – in his first season inthe dugout. He could not take Basel to a home final in the UEFA Europa League, though, eventual winners Sevillaknocking them out in the last 16.

Georgi DermendzhievDate of birth: 4 January 1955Nationality: BulgarianPlaying career: PFC Slavia Sofia, PFC Yantra Gabrovo, PFC Spartak PlovdivCoaching career: PFC Spartak Plovdiv, OFC Sliven 2000, PFC Ludogorets Razgrad

• As a defender, Dermendzhiev won the Bulgarian Cup with Slavia Sofia in 1980. While with the Whites, he lined upalongside some of the country's greatest players such as Andrey Zhelyzkov and Chavdar Tsvetkov.

• Gained his first coaching experience in 1995/96 with Spartak Plovdiv, but could not keep the club in the top flight.Between 1999 and 2008, Dermendzhiev was assistant coach at PFC Litex Lovech, working under Ljupko Petrović,who led FK Crvena zvezda to victory in the 1991 European Champion Clubs' Cup final.

• Of Petrović, Dermendzhiev once said: "I have worked under many coaches, but Petrović was the most impressive.He is unique, his work methodical. He knows what he wants and how to do it."

• Took charge of Sliven for 2008/09, guiding the club to a 12th-place A PFG finish. Dermendzhiev arrived atLudogorets in 2011, serving as assistant coach and then youth academy director before succeeding Stoicho Stoev on1 August 2014.

• Dermendzhiev had been in charge for just 51 top-flight matches throughout his career prior to taking the top job atLudogorets, who qualified for the UEFA Champions League group stage for the first time after a remarkable penaltyshoot-out victory against FC Steaua Bucureşti in the 2014/15 play-offs. Stepped down in May 2015 having won theleague but returned that November, adding another domestic championship in 2015/16 and engineering a return tothe UEFA Champions League group stage at the start of the following campaign.

Competition factsUEFA Champions League: Did you know?• In 2012/13, Chelsea became the first defending champions to fail to get through a group stage since the UEFAChampions League began. (This record, like the others, includes the seasons between 1999/2000 and 2002/03 thatfeatured a second group stage). In 1992/93, Barcelona were the reigning European Champion Clubs' Cup holders andlost 4-3 on aggregate in the second round to CSKA Moskva.

• No team has successfully defended the UEFA Champions League trophy, with Milan (1989, 1990) the last club towin consecutive European Cups. Milan (1994, 1995), Ajax (1995, 1996), Juventus (1996, 1997) and ManchesterUnited (2008, 2009) have all returned to the UEFA Champions League final as holders only to lose.

• Lazio goalkeeper Marco Ballotta is the oldest player to compete in the UEFA Champions League having featuredagainst Real Madrid on matchday six in 2007/08 aged 43 years and 252 days. Alessandro Costacurta is the oldestoutfield player; the Milan defender was 40 years and 211 days when he played against AEK Athens in 2006/07.

• Francesco Totti is the oldest player to score in the competition, aged 38 years and 59 days, in Roma's 1-1 draw atCSKA Moskva on 25 November 2014. Ryan Giggs (37 years 290 days) was the previous record holder.

• Celestine Babayaro is the youngest player to have appeared; he was 16 years and 87 days when he started forAnderlecht against Steaua Bucureşti on 23 November 1994. He was sent off in the 37th minute.

• Peter Ofori-Quaye is the youngest player to have scored in the UEFA Champions League, aged 17 years and 195days. He found the net in Olympiacos's 5-1 defeat at Rosenborg on 1 October 1997.

• Lionel Messi became the first player to score five goals in a match in Barcelona's 7-1 win against Bayer Leverkusenon 7 March 2012, a feat matched by Shakhtar Donetsk's Luiz Adriano at BATE Borisov on 21 October 2014. Elevenmore players, also including Messi, have scored four times in a game, most recently Cristiano Ronaldo for RealMadrid CF on matchday six in 2015/16.

• Cristiano Ronaldo set a new record for a UEFA Champions League stage with 11 goals in 2015/16, eclipsing hisown mark of nine goals in 2013/14, which Luiz Adriano matched in 2014/15. Zlatan Ibrahimović (2013/14), Ruud vanNistelrooy (2004/05), Filippo Inzaghi and Hernán Crespo (both 2002/03) managed eight.

• Barcelona have finished as group winners on 17 occasions, two more than Real Madrid and three more thanManchester United and FC Bayern München.

• Bayern München (2 April 2013 to 27 November 2013) and Real Madrid (23 April 2014 to 18 February 2015) jointlyhold the record for successive wins in the UEFA Champions League proper with ten. Bayern surpassed the previousmark of nine, set by Barcelona between 18 September 2002 and 18 February 2003. Anderlecht's 12 straight defeats(10 December 2003 to 23 November 2005) is also a competition record.

• Six teams have recorded six successive victories in a UEFA Champions League group stage: Milan (1992/93), ParisSaint-Germain (1994/95), Spartak Moskva (1995/96), Barcelona (2002/03, first group stage) and Real Madrid(2011/12 and 2014/15).

• Seventeen teams have gone through a UEFA Champions League group stage without picking up a single point,most recently Maccabi Tel-Aviv FC in 2015/16.

• Real Madrid scored 20 goals in the 2013/14 group stage, equalling the competition record held jointly by ManchesterUnited (1998/99) and Barcelona (2011/12). Barcelona scored 19 times in the 1999/2000 first group stage, a tallymatched by Real Madrid in 2011/12 and 2015/16, plus Bayern in 2015/16.

• Only Deportivo La Coruña (2004/05) and Maccabi Haifa (2009/10) have failed to score in a group stage.

• BATE Borisov conceded 24 goals in 2014/15, a new record. The previous mark, 22, was held by Dinamo Zagreb(2011/12) and Nordsjælland (2012/13); Malmö FF shipped 21 in 2015/16.

• No team has ever gone through a UEFA Champions League group stage without conceding a goal. Milan (1992/93),Ajax (1995/96), Juventus (1996/97 and 2004/05), Chelsea (2005/06), Liverpool (2005/06), Villarreal (2005/06),Manchester United (2010/11), Monaco (2014/15) and Paris Saint-Germain (2015/16) all let in just one.

• Before their 3-1 win against Sporting Clube de Portugal on matchday six of the 2006/07 campaign, Spartak Moskvawent 22 games without a victory in the competition, a mark Steaua Bucureşti surpassed on matchday six in 2013/14.

• The lowest total for a team qualifying from the group stage is six points: Zenit in 2013/14 and AS Roma in 2015/16.Since three points for a win was introduced in 1995/96, eight teams have made it through with seven points: LegiaWarszawa (1995/96), Dynamo Kyiv (1999/2000), Liverpool (2001/02), Lokomotiv Moskva and eventual finalistsJuventus (both 2002/03), Rangers and Werder Bremen (2005/06) and Basel 1893 (2014/15).

• Napoli failed to qualify from their group with 12 points in 2013/14, the highest total of any team not to reach the nextstage when the top two in each section progressed. Dynamo Kyiv (1999/2000), Borussia Dortmund (2002/03 – bothsecond group stage), PSV Eindhoven (2003/04), Olympiacos and Dynamo Kyiv (both 2004/05), Werder Bremen(2006/07), Manchester City (2011/12), Chelsea and CFR 1907 Cluj (both 2012/13), Benfica (2013/14) and FC Porto(2015/16) all missed out with ten points.

• Only two teams have ever won the UEFA Champions League on home soil: Borussia Dortmund (1997, final inMunich) and Juventus (1996, final in Rome), while Manchester United lost the 2011 final in London and 12 monthslater Bayern were beaten in the showpiece in their own stadium, the Fußball Arena München.
